Determination of Free Inorganic Cadmium Ions in Marine Bivalves by High Performance Liquid Chromatography-Inductively Coupled Plasma Mass Spectrometry

摘要: A new method was established to determine the free inorganic cadmium ion (Cd2+) in marine bivalves using high performance liquid chromatography and inductively coupled plasma mass spectrometry (HPLC-ICP-MS). The free Cd2+ in shellfish was ultrasonic extracted for 40 min by 10 mmol/L Tris buffer solution (with 0.1 mol/L NaCl, pH=7. 5), and the separation of Cd2+ was achieved using an IonPac CS5 A analytical column with an IonPac CG5A guard column. The mobile phase consisted of 50 mmol/L C2H2O4 and 95 mmol/L LiOH. The new method had a good linear relationship with the correlation coefficient of 0.999 and the standard recoveries of Cd2+ were all above 84.6%. The free Cd2+ content in several kinds of marine bivalves was determined using the method and the results showed that the percentage of free inorganic Cd2+ to the total Cd content in samples with high Cd content was higher than those with low Cd content.
